Hey all, I'm looking for some help with regards to Katahdin and I'm hoping there are some who are knowledgeable and can offer advice!

My friend and I have a campsite reserved in BSP for Labor Day weekend at Nesowadnehunk. Yesterday was the 2-week-ahead-of-time reservation day for our parking passes to hike Katahdin from Roaring Brook and Katahdin stream; I had my heart set on Knife's Edge. Apparently I should have done it at the crack of dawn the first day because today, there are none available.

I'm just confused.... are these places really the only options we have for parking at trailheads? It seems crazy that only 40 cars can park in a place that accesses pretty much every major trail to hike a gigantic mountain. Are there other places to park to access Baxter Peak (or any peak)? There have to be other hikes, right?

I've been to BSP as late as a three weeks ago. I've also done knife's edge, but it was decades ago. Yes, it's purposely restrictive. They want people to have an experience of remoteness, thus they limit the number of everythings. I've spent enough time there to agree that the rules are goodness. this is why you don't see shuttle buses either. You've picked the most popular days of the year for Baxter. What has made it worse this year is that Abol trail is closed, which restricts people to three ascent paths instead of four.

Sorry, there really aren't any angles around it, especially over the holiday weekend. Take a vacation day on Tuesday, you'll have the place to yourself. It's worth it.
If you are looking for groups, check with the rangers by phone. They know a lot about who's in the park doing what.
